from django.core.urlresolvers import reverse
from django.template.defaultfilters import slugify
from django import template
from forum.utils import html
from forum.models.user import AnonymousUser
from ui import Registry
from copy import copy
class Visibility(object):
def __init__(self, level='public', negated=False):
if level not in ['public', 'authenticated', 'staff', 'superuser', 'owner']:
try:
int(level)
self.by_reputation = True
except:
raise "Invalid visibility level for ui object: %s" % level
else:
self.by_reputation = False
self.level = level
self.negated = negated
def show_to(self, user):
if self.by_reputation:
res = user.is_authenticated() and (user.reputation >= int(self.level) or user.is_staff or user.is_superuser)
else:
res = self.level == 'public' or (user.is_authenticated() and (
self.level == 'authenticated' or (
self.level == 'superuser' and user.is_superuser) or (
self.level == 'staff' and (user.is_staff or user.is_superuser)) or (
self.level == 'owner' and user.is_siteowner)))
if self.negated:
return not res
else:
return res
def __invert__(self):
return Visibility(self.level, not self.negated)
Visibility.PUBLIC = Visibility('public')
Visibility.AUTHENTICATED = Visibility('authenticated')
Visibility.STAFF = Visibility('staff')
Visibility.SUPERUSER = Visibility('superuser')
Visibility.OWNER = Visibility('owner')
Visibility.REPUTED = lambda r: Visibility(r)
class Url(object):
def __init__(self, url_pattern):
self.url_pattern = url_pattern
def __call__(self, u, c):
return reverse(self.url_pattern)
class ObjectBase(object):
class Argument(object):
def __init__(self, argument):
self.argument = argument
def __call__(self, context):
if callable(self.argument):
user = context.get('request', None) and context['request'].user or AnonymousUser()
return self.argument(user, context)
else:
return self.argument
def __init__(self, visibility=None, weight=500, name=''):
self.visibility = visibility
self.weight = weight
self.name = name
def _visible_to(self, user):
return (not self.visibility) or (self.visibility and self.visibility.show_to(user))
def can_render(self, context):
try:
return self._visible_to(context['request'].user)
except KeyError:
try:
return self._visible_to(context['viewer'])
except KeyError:
return self._visible_to(AnonymousUser())
def render(self, context):
return ''
class LoopBase(ObjectBase):
def update_context(self, context):
pass
class Link(ObjectBase):
def __init__(self, text, url, attrs=None, pre_code='', post_code='', visibility=None, weight=500, name=''):
super(Link, self).__init__(visibility, weight, name)
self.text = self.Argument(text)
self.url = self.Argument(url)
self.attrs = self.Argument(attrs or {})
self.pre_code = self.Argument(pre_code)
self.post_code = self.Argument(post_code)
def render(self, context):
return "%s %s %s" % (self.pre_code(context),
html.hyperlink(self.url(context), self.text(context), **self.attrs(context)),
self.post_code(context))
class Include(ObjectBase):
def __init__(self, tpl, visibility=None, weight=500, name=''):
super(Include, self).__init__(visibility, weight, name)
self.template = template.loader.get_template(tpl)
def render(self, context):
if not isinstance(context, template.Context):
context = template.Context(context)
return self.template.render(context)
class LoopContext(LoopBase):
def __init__(self, loop_context, visibility=None, weight=500, name=''):
super(LoopContext, self).__init__(visibility, weight, name)
self.loop_context = self.Argument(loop_context)
def update_context(self, context):
context.update(self.loop_context(context))
class PageTab(LoopBase):
def __init__(self, tab_name, tab_title, url_getter, weight, name=''):
super(PageTab, self).__init__(weight=weight, name=name)
self.tab_name = tab_name
self.tab_title = tab_title
self.url_getter = url_getter
def update_context(self, context):
context.update(dict(
tab_name=self.tab_name,
tab_title=self.tab_title,
tab_url=self.url_getter()
))
class ProfileTab(LoopBase):
def __init__(self, name, title, description, url_getter, private=False, render_to=None, weight=500):
super(ProfileTab, self).__init__(weight=weight, name=name)
self.name = name
self.title = title
self.description = description
self.url_getter = url_getter
self.private = private
self.render_to = render_to
def can_render(self, context):
return (not self.render_to or (self.render_to(context['view_user']))) and (
not self.private or (
context['view_user'] == context['request'].user or context['request'].user.is_superuser))
def update_context(self, context):
context.update(dict(
tab_name=self.name,
tab_title=self.title,
tab_description = self.description,
tab_url=self.url_getter(context['view_user'])
))
class AjaxMenuItem(ObjectBase):
def __init__(self, label, url, a_attrs=None, span_label='', span_attrs=None, visibility=None, weight=500, name=''):
super(AjaxMenuItem, self).__init__(visibility, weight, name)
self.label = self.Argument(label)
self.url = self.Argument(url)
self.a_attrs = self.Argument(a_attrs or {})
self.span_label = self.Argument(span_label)
self.span_attrs = self.Argument(span_attrs or {})
def render(self, context):
return html.buildtag('li',
html.buildtag('span', self.span_label(context), **self.span_attrs(context)) + \
html.hyperlink(self.url(context), self.label(context), **self.a_attrs(context)),
**{'class': 'item'})
class AjaxMenuGroup(ObjectBase, Registry):
def __init__(self, label, items, visibility=None, weight=500, name=''):
super(AjaxMenuGroup, self).__init__(visibility, weight, name)
self.label = label
for item in items:
self.add(item)
def can_render(self, context):
if super(AjaxMenuGroup, self).can_render(context):
for item in self:
if item.can_render(context): return True
return False
def render(self, context):
return html.buildtag('li', self.label, **{'class': 'separator'}) + "".join([
item.render(context) for item in self if item.can_render(context)
])
class UserMenuItem(AjaxMenuItem):
def __init__(self, render_to=None, *args, **kwargs):
super(UserMenuItem, self).__init__(*args, **kwargs)
self.render_to = render_to
def can_render(self, context):
return (not self.render_to or (self.render_to(context['user']))) and super(UserMenuItem, self)._visible_to(context['viewer'])
